About Program

Program Overview


Program Overview

The university program "Effektive Organisation - effizientes Zeitmanagement" (Effective Organization - Efficient Time Management) is designed to help participants optimize their time usage and improve their work efficiency. The program focuses on the importance of not only planning and scheduling tasks but also on how to approach and complete them effectively.


Program Description

The program is a block seminar that covers various aspects of time management, including the analysis of current work and time behavior, reflection of personal attitudes, goal-setting processes, and methods of self- and time management. The program also explores tools for planning and motivation, as well as strategies for dealing with time constraints and procrastination.

Program Structure

The program consists of:


  • Preparatory tasks and materials provided approximately 5 days before the workshop
  • A joint online presence with interactive learning situations from 9:00 am to 1:30 pm
  • Feedback and follow-up work on workshop topics for up to 5 days after the workshop
